5 Reasons To Spend New Years Eve On K'gari (Fraser Island)
1. Embrace nature
K'gari provides the perfect environment for a non-materialistic, nature-filled holiday in Australia. Though the island has a few amenities like resorts, shops, and campgrounds, it remains largely uncommercialised. K'gari is part of Great Sandy National Park and is a protected UNESCO World Heritage Site. So you can spend your first days of 2025 surrounded by rainforests, lakes, beaches, sand dunes, and breathtaking natural beauty.

2. Escape the crowds
If you want a peaceful New Years Eve without all the crowds that you'll find in Australia's cities, K'gari is the perfect place. Because the island is so remote, all you have to do is drive or hike away from the tourist hotspots on the island and you can easily find a stretch of beach or rainforest all to yourself. Even the popular places on K'gari such as Lake McKenzie or Eli Creek are not nearly as crowded as famous mainland attractions such as Sydney Harbour.

Is December a good time to visit K'gari (Fraser Island)?
December is a wonderful time to visit K'gari (Fraser Island) thanks to its hot and sunny summer weather. Swimming in lakes, strolling through the shady canopy of the forest, and floating in Eli Creek have never felt so good! The increased rainfall of the wet season usually runs between January and March, so you'll likely beat the rains if you visit in December.
Just note that if you are booking a K'gari tour over New Years Eve, you'll want to book as soon as possible! It's the holiday season so tours sell out quickly. Also, some tours may have public holiday surcharges for departures that fall over New Years Day, Christmas, or any other public holiday dates.

Can we see New Years Eve fireworks on K'gari?
K'gari (Fraser Island) is part of a national park with fire restrictions, so there won't be any New Years Eve fireworks on the island. Even if there is not currently a total fire ban in place at the time of New Years Eve, campfires and other flammable things such as fireworks are not allowed. K'gari is part of the World Heritage-listed Great Sandy National Park, so protecting the precious environment and wildlife here is essential. If you really want to see fireworks on NYE, you'll have to opt for a celebration somewhere on the mainland.
